The Zoom P-Rod II High will drop earlier than we had originally thought. In our previous stories on the P-Rod II High with the elephant print, they are scheduled for a Fall 2008 drop. As with many special editions from Nike SB, samples or promos are rarely seen before they show up in select Nike SB retailers. In the first special edition of the P-Rod II High, Sandy Bodecker designed them in black with floral graphics and animal icons on the toebox and on the back heel an icon of Paul Rodriguez Jr. For you non-Nike SB heads, Sandy Bodecker is the current VP of Nike’s Sport Culture business, he was previously headed Nike SB and action sports, and some might say birthed to the Nike SB business.
